**Action Item PM-114: Sandbox user-supplied formulas**

Following the Gridwick outage, all user-supplied formulas in the Tallyforge report builder must execute inside the new evaluator sandbox rather than the shared interpreter. The sandbox enforces CPU, memory, and recursion caps, and rejects any formula referencing host bindings. Reviewers should confirm the caps are wired through config rather than hardcoded, since the on-call team adjusted them twice during the incident. The current sandbox limits are as follows.

tuning constants:
THRESHOLDS = {
    "kelix": 280,
    "druvan": 756,
    "oliael": 399,
}

### Step 4: Point Pickwise at the new warehouse database

With the schema migrated, update the Pickwise optimizer so it reads bin locations from the new Fernhold cluster instead of the legacy host. Stop the optimizer worker, clear its local route cache, then restart it with the updated config. The config's datasource entry should be set to the following connection string.

replica DSN, hafop-hawef: mssql://praiel_svc:37@db-86ae.qirvandata.test:5432/eliion

## Approvals: Currency Rounding Changes

Any change to conversion rounding in Tallygrove Pay must use banker's rounding at the final step only; intermediate values stay at full precision. Reviewers should verify test coverage for sub-cent remainders and cross-rate paths. Merges touching this module require explicit approval from the owner named below.

approver of hahog-hahap = Ulaath Praael